New musical phenom Gary Clark Jr. will be playing Brooklyn Bowl on Tuesday night (Nov. 6th). This show will be played to benefit those in Staten Island that have been affected by Hurricane Sandy. A $20 minimum donation will be collected for entry to the show.  Canned food and household goods will be collected at the door and would be greatly appreciated as well. Gary Clark Jr has garnered much attention in the industry after a breakout summer.  He recently released his debut album Blak and Blu, which has also gained critical acclaim.
